Hello Developer Community. I'm testing out the Bunq Public API and I'm constantly getting a "Request signature is required for this operation" error when adding a session in Sandbox. I am able to successfully generate an api_key for the user, get a valid installation token, and retrieve an id when adding a device. For the session server, I'm posting to the following URL and sending these details:
POST: https://public-api.sandbox.bunq.com/v1/session-server
Headers:
...
X-Bunq-Client-Authentication: {{installation_token}
X-Bunq-Client-Signature: {{signature}
Body:
{"secret":"{{api_key}}"}
After generating this flow in Postman and getting the previously highlighted error, I recreated the process in my local environment with the following information:
- Saved the following files from the Sandbox environment
signature.txt: {"secret":"sandbox_aee..."}
private_key_client.pem: -----BEGIN PRIVATE KEY-----
MII...
-----END PRIVATE KEY-----
- Created signature algorithm using SHA256
openssl dgst -sha256 -sign private_key_client.pem -out SandboxSignature.txt signature.txt
- Encoded the signature with Base64
openssl enc -base64 -in SandboxSignature.txt -out SandboxSignatureEncoded.txt -A
The following steps returned a different output than what I originally generated in Sandbox. Unfortunately, after updating the signature value in Sandbox, the new code returned the same exact error.
